FIVE police officers were called out to a Paignton pub after reports of a group of men involved in a street brawl.

Four patrol cars attended the Well House pub in Victoria Street at 3.30pm on Saturday after reports of a fight between eight men.

A police spokesman from Paignton station said one of those involved was knocked unconscious after receiving cuts to his head during the fight.

He was later taken by ambulance to Torbay Hospital for treatment.

The police spokesman said: "An investigation is still on going.

"We don't know the reason for this altercation or what started it. Our problem is that most of them ran off when we got there.

"We're currently looking at the CCTV evidence and talking to some of the witnesses.

"We think we have identified one person and are still in the process of identifying the others."

One man was also arrested only to be released without charge.

He added: "One man was de-arrested because he was a victim rather than one of those involved in the incident."
